Balanced Calcium Levels for Clearer, Better-Protected Water

Lo-Chlor Calcium Hardness Reducer is a highly concentrated liquid treatment formulated to help lower elevated calcium hardness levels in pools and spas.

By binding excess calcium in the water, it helps bring hardness levels back into the ideal range while restraining calcium scale formation on pool surfaces and equipment. This supports improved water clarity and helps protect valuable components from scale build-up.

The advanced formulation is suitable for use across all pool and spa finishes and is compatible with recognised sanitisers and water care systems.

How It Works

The active HEDP complex works by binding excess calcium in the water, keeping it in solution rather than allowing it to form scale on surfaces or equipment.

At the same time, the formulation also chelates trace metals such as iron and copper, helping reduce the likelihood of staining and supporting a cleaner pool finish.

Frequently Asked Questions

When would I need a calcium hardness reducer?
It’s used when calcium hardness levels are higher than the ideal range and may be contributing to scale formation, cloudy water, or reduced equipment efficiency.
What is the ideal calcium hardness range?
For most pools and spas, the ideal calcium hardness range is typically around 200–400 ppm. Keeping levels within this range helps support water clarity and surface protection.
Will this remove existing scale from pool surfaces?
This product helps restrain further scale formation by binding excess calcium in the water. For existing calcium scale build-up on surfaces, use Lo-Chlor Scale Eliminator to help reduce and soften deposits.
Is it suitable for all pool and spa finishes?
Yes. It can be used across all common pool and spa finishes when used according to the label directions.
Can I use this in a salt chlorinated pool?
Yes. It is suitable for use in salt chlorinated pools and helps manage calcium levels that can contribute to deposits on salt chlorinator cells.
Does it affect other water balance levels?
The product is intended to target calcium hardness. Other balance parameters such as pH and alkalinity should continue to be monitored as part of routine water care.
Will the water look different after treatment?
Water may temporarily change appearance as calcium is bound and filtered out. This typically improves with normal circulation and filtration.
How often is calcium hardness checked?
Calcium hardness is usually checked as part of regular water testing, especially in areas with hard source water or where evaporation is high.
Can it help with metal-related staining?
In addition to managing calcium, the formulation also helps keep trace metals such as iron and copper in solution, supporting stain prevention.
